1948-1949 Olympic games schedule breakdown
Iraq schedule, July 1948
The Iraq had 2 Olympic games games scheduled on the month of July 1948.
They went 0-2 overall. 0-1 on the road, and 0-1 at home. Their biggest loss came home against the Chile (M) (100-18), led by Juan Gallo (22 points, 0 rebounds, assists).
The Iraq scored 24.00 points per game on July 1948, and allowed 101.00 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of July 1948, Wadou Khalil led the team in scoring with 11.50 points per game. Irfan Kadir averaged 0.00 assists and Irfan Kadir had 0.00 rebounds per contest.
